Joe Stone is a C7 quadriplegic and nationally recognized keynote speaker who helps audiences tap into what truly drives transformation—resilience, vision, and purpose. His story is proof that even the most unimaginable setbacks can lead to extraordinary breakthroughs.
After surviving a speed flying accident that left him paralyzed from the chest down, Joe began rewriting the narrative. Within a year, he hand-cycled Going-to-the-Sun Road in Glacier National Park. He went on to become the first C7 quadriplegic to attempt an IRONMAN triathlon—and later returned to the skies as a competitive paraglider. He is now ranked 3rd in the world for adaptive cross-country paragliding.
His journey, featured in the documentary It’s Raining, So What and in two episodes of HBO’s Real Sports, has moved audiences around the globe.
